Steps to Obtain a Cigarette & Tobacco License in New Orleans

  1. Understand Licensing Requirements:

    The sale of tobacco products in New Orleans is regulated by the Louisiana Office of Alcohol and Tobacco Control (ATC) and local ordinances. Compliance with both state and city laws is essential to operate legally.

  2. Prepare Required Documents:

    Ensure you have the following documents ready for your application:

    • Completed Tobacco Permit application form (available from the Louisiana ATC).
    • Proof of business registration with the Louisiana Secretary of State or Orleans Parish Clerk of Court.
    • Louisiana Sales Tax Registration Certificate issued by the Louisiana Department of Revenue.
    • Government-issued photo ID of the business owner or authorized representative.
    • Zoning compliance approval from the New Orleans Safety and Permits Department.
    • Certificate of Occupancy for your business premises.
    • Lease agreement or proof of property ownership for your business location.
  3. Submit Your Application:

    Applications can be submitted online via the Louisiana ATC portal or in person at their office. Ensure that all required documents are complete and accurate to avoid delays.

  4. Pay Licensing Fees:

    The licensing fee for a Cigarette & Tobacco Retailer License in New Orleans is $75 annually. Additional fees may apply for zoning compliance and inspections.

  5. Approval and Inspection:

    Authorities may inspect your premises to ensure compliance with health, safety, and zoning regulations. Processing times typically range from 2-6 weeks.

Renewal Process for Cigarette & Tobacco License

The Cigarette & Tobacco License in New Orleans must be renewed annually. Follow these steps for a seamless renewal process:

  1. Receive a Renewal Notification:

    The Louisiana Office of Alcohol and Tobacco Control will notify you 30–60 days before your license expires.

  2. Review and Update Business Information:

    Ensure all your business details, such as ownership, address, and compliance records, are accurate and up-to-date.

  3. Submit the Renewal Application:

    Complete your renewal application online through the Louisiana ATC portal or in person at their office.

  4. Pay Renewal Fees:

    The renewal fee is $75 annually. Late renewals may incur penalties ranging from $25 to $100.

  5. Receive Your Renewed License:

    Once processed and approved, your updated license will be valid for another year.

Applicable Fees

  • Initial License Fee: $75 annually.
  • Renewal Fee: $75 annually.
  • Late Renewal Penalty: $25–$100.
  • Inspection Fee (if applicable): $50–$100.

Approvals Required from New Orleans Authorities

  • Louisiana Office of Alcohol and Tobacco Control (state-level licensing and compliance).
  • Louisiana Department of Revenue (sales tax registration).
  • New Orleans Safety and Permits Department (zoning compliance).
  • New Orleans Fire Department (if required, for fire safety inspections).

Compliance Tips for Tobacco Retailers

To ensure compliance with New Orleans and Louisiana regulations, follow these tips:

  • Verify the age of all customers purchasing tobacco products. The legal minimum age in Louisiana is 21.
  • Display your Tobacco Retailer License prominently within your store.
  • Maintain accurate records of all tobacco product sales for audits and inspections.
  • Adhere to advertising restrictions and avoid promoting tobacco products near schools or youth-oriented areas.
  • Ensure compliance with New Orleans’ smoke-free workplace laws and post all required signage.
